Our curriculum is taught through three main topics each year (one per term) and cross-curricular links are utilised wherever possible. We follow the National Curriculum, full details of which can be found HERE. The topics have been carefully planned to ensure that all children are able to access the content. All Year 6 children receive Spanish and music lessons once a fortnight, taught by specialist teachers, and the children also receive 2 hours of PE each week. Class activity days are organised to enhance a topic and support the learning taking place at school.
